The purpose of this list is to show that you do not always need a telescope to observe literally thousands of spectacular deep sky objects in the night sky.In most cases, the objects on this list can easily be viewed with a pair of 7×50 binoculars, provided the sky is reasonably dark, and the objects rise 25 degrees or so above the local horizon. Bigger binoculars reveal fainter objects than smaller ones do, but they weigh more and are harder to hold and point steadily toward the sky.
